运维

运维

Products

当前位置:首页 > 运维 >

如何在Ubuntu上运行Python脚本呢?🤔

96SEO 2025-05-13 14:47 2


Ubuntu下Python脚本运行优化策略与实施

在Ubuntu操作系统中,Python脚本的运行效率直接关系到系统性能和业务流程。本文将深厚入探讨Ubuntu下Python脚本运行优化策略, 并给具体实施步骤,以帮读者在实际项目中提升Python脚本的运行效率。

1. 背景与问题

因为云计算和巨大数据手艺的广泛应用,Python脚本在处理一巨大堆数据处理和自动化任务中扮演着关键角色。只是 在Ubuntu周围下Python脚本的运行效率往往受到许多种因素的关系到,如周围配置、代码优化等。所以呢,优化Python脚本的运行效率成为提升系统性能的关键。

Ubuntu上Python脚本如何运行

2. 典型表现与成因琢磨

在Ubuntu周围下 Python脚本运行效率矮小下兴许表现为以下几种典型表现:

  • 脚本施行时候长远
  • 脚本占用一巨大堆系统材料
  • 脚本运行不稳稳当当,出现错误

这些个问题的产生原因基本上包括:

  • Python周围配置不正确
  • 代码结构麻烦,缺乏优化
  • 缺乏有效的错误处理机制

3. 优化策略

针对上述问题,以下给几种优化策略:

3.1 用Shebang行

在脚本的第一行添加Shebang行,指定Python说明白器的路径,比方说:

python

这样,系统会用周围中的Python 3说明白器来运行脚本。

3.2 用IDE或文本编辑器

许许多集成开发周围和高大级文本编辑器都支持直接运行Python脚本, 如PyCharm、VS Code等。这些个工具给代码提示、语法检查、调试等功能,有助于搞优良代码质量和运行效率。

3.3 用Docker

在隔离的周围中运行脚本,能用Docker。创建Dockerfile,配置Python周围,并构建Docker镜像。然后 用以下命令运行Docker容器:

bash docker run --rm your_script_image

3.4 用Makefile

对于优良几个脚本或麻烦的构建过程,能用Makefile来管理。创建Makefile文件,定义构建规则,然后用make命令施行构建过程。

bash all: your_script python3 your_script.py

4. 实施步骤与注意事项

以下为上述优化策略的实施步骤与注意事项:

  • 用Shebang行时确保指定正确的Python说明白器路径。
  • 用IDE或文本编辑器时选择适合自己的工具,并熟悉其功能。
  • 用Docker时创建Dockerfile,配置Python周围,并构建Docker镜像。
  • 用Makefile时定义清晰的构建规则,并确保Makefile文件可施行。

5. 与觉得能

通过实施上述优化策略,能显著提升Ubuntu下Python脚本的运行效率。在实际项目中, 根据具体业务场景选择合适的优化策略组合,并建立持续的性能监控体系,确保系统始终保持最优状态。

在选择优化策略组合时 以下觉得能可供参考:

  • 对于轻巧松的脚本,用Shebang行和IDE或文本编辑器即可。
  • 对于需要隔离周围的脚本,用Docker。
  • 对于麻烦的构建过程,用Makefile。

再说说持续关注Python生态和手艺进步趋势,不断优化脚本运行效率,以习惯不断变来变去的手艺周围。


标签: ubuntu

提交需求或反馈

Demand feedback